I'm a self-taught UX/UI designer but I've also gone through Google Professional UX design certification course. I started applying to international jobs last month and since then I've gotten only 3 interviews in few European startups. The problem is I haven't gone past the 2nd stage of each interview process. The interviews and assessments often come in different folds depending on the recruitment process of each company or recruiter. I've watched different interview videos and practiced all possible interview questions. And I barely fail any because I always put my best into each and every interview. Some assessment questions sometime go beyond everything I know as regard UX/UI. I've applied mainly to Internship and Entry level jobs, so I'm definitely not running faster than my shadow. The funny thing is I don't randomly apply to jobs, I always take out time to glance through the job requirements before applying. As regard Naija employers, well majority would love to get the job done for free. It seems most of the them don't really understand the importance of UX when building a product. They think you just get on figma and start doing all sort. During the course of my learning's(and I'm still learning), there was a period I didn't open the figma app at all. I was deeply rooted in trying to understand the basis on how you make choices when selecting the features for a project. Which as far as I know is the basis of UX design. I feel bad haven't failed those interviews but I've not lost hope. I've decided to work on my portfolio for the rest of the month. I want to believe its completely normal. I've also tried freelancing but I've only been comfortable with upwork. I got a $30 job once (All l ever did) which i think earned me a verification badge I guess. I'm not exaggerating but I would have spent close to and if not more than 400 connects applying to jobs still no joy. At some point, I was worried but lately I had to let the thought slide. I want to believe there are nairalanders that I've been through similar experiences. I will also love to know if there's something I'm not doing right. Please help a brother. |
